Concrete foundation repair services address issues related to the structural base of a property. These services typically involve assessing the extent of foundation damage, followed by implementing appropriate solutions such as underpinning, slab leveling, or crack repair. The goal is to restore the stability of the foundation, preventing further deterioration and potential damage to the building’s overall integrity. Skilled service providers utilize specialized techniques and equipment to ensure that repairs are durable and effective, helping to maintain the safety and longevity of the property.

Problems that concrete foundation repair services help solve often include uneven flooring, visible cracks in walls or the foundation itself, and doors or windows that no longer close properly. These issues are commonly caused by soil movement, moisture fluctuations, or aging materials. Left unaddressed, foundation problems can lead to more severe structural damage, increased repair costs, and safety concerns. Professional foundation repair services focus on diagnosing the root causes of these issues and applying targeted solutions to stabilize and reinforce the foundation.

The types of properties that typically utilize concrete foundation repair services include residential homes, particularly those with basements or crawl spaces, as well as commercial buildings and multi-family complexes. Older properties are more prone to foundation issues due to aging materials and shifting soil conditions. Additionally, properties in areas with expansive clay soils or high moisture levels often require ongoing foundation assessments and repairs to prevent ongoing settlement or heaving.

Local foundation repair contractors offer a range of solutions tailored to different property needs. Common methods include piering systems to lift and stabilize the foundation, slab jacking to fill and level sunken areas, and crack sealing to prevent water intrusion. These services are designed to address the specific foundation problems of each property, helping to preserve the structure’s stability and value. Cost Range for Foundation Repair - The typical cost for concrete foundation repair services varies widely based on the extent of damage, generally falling between $2,000 and $7,000. Minor repairs may cost closer to $2,000, while extensive foundation work can reach upwards of $10,000. Local contractors can provide estimates based on specific project needs.

Factors Influencing Costs - Repair costs depend on factors such as the size of the foundation, severity of settling, and necessary repair methods. For example, simple crack repairs might be around $1,500, whereas underpinning or piering can cost $5,000 or more. Contact local pros for precise assessments tailored to individual properties.

Average Cost per Square Foot - On average, foundation repair services in Clarksville, TN, cost approximately $4 to $7 per square foot. Smaller homes or minor repairs tend to be at the lower end of this range, while larger or more complex projects are at the higher end. Local service providers can offer detailed cost estimates based on property size.

Additional Expenses to Consider - Costs may increase if additional work is required, such as drainage improvements or soil stabilization, which can add $1,000 to $3,000. It is recommended to get multiple quotes from local contractors to understand the full scope of potential expenses for foundation repairs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of foundation problems? Indicators include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, doors or windows that stick, and gaps around window frames or door jambs.

How long does concrete foundation repair typically take? The duration varies depending on the extent of damage, but many repairs can be completed within a few days to a week.

Are foundation repairs necessary for minor cracks? Small cracks may not require immediate repair, but it is recommended to have a professional evaluate them to prevent potential future issues.

What causes foundation settlement or shifting? Factors include soil movement, poor drainage, tree roots, and changes in moisture levels beneath the foundation.

How can I prevent future foundation problems? Proper drainage, maintaining consistent moisture levels around the foundation, and addressing minor issues early can help prevent major repairs.
